least a year.ResponsibilitiesProven, solution-minded leader and
change agent with entrepreneurial spirit responsible for creating
and executing a strategic turnaround business plan, in partnership
with the district team, to grow revenue and to materially impact
sales and profitability and for developing the local team to become
the preferred senior living community in the market. The
expectations for this position is that the community will see
material impact to sales and profitability. Leader is responsible
for the community's daily operations, associate relations, resident
and resident family engagement and connection, financial
performance, and regulatory compliance. Works with sales to drive
sales results and foster a strong sales performance culture.
Creates an inclusive community culture that provides high quality
resident experiences and care and engages residents, families, and
associates.
- Responsible for all operations within the community,
interacting with staff and residents, prospects, or their family
members, as necessary.
- Assesses local market and develops and implements a turnaround
business plan to become the highest performing senior living
community in the area. Creates, analyzes, and executes annual
operating and capital budgets and holds department leaders
accountable for department budgets. Manages community performance
against turnaround goals; sets and continuously assesses plans to
improve performance to Company service and financial standards,
including adjusting plans as needed in discussion with district
leadership.
- In partnership with District Director of Sales, provides
strategy, support and vision to achieve sales and occupancy goals
through effective business development efforts in the market.
Engages in business development activities and events in the market
while representing Brookdale as the leader in Senior Living to all
referral sources. Drives sales and marketing efforts in
collaboration with the community sales leader to meet or exceed
occupancy or revenue targets by assisting to develop new business,
generate leads, and build strategic relationships. Engages with
prospects who tour the community. Identifies trends and empowers
sales leader to implement approved sales and marketing activities
and strategies to maximize revenue (RevPAR).
- Builds and maintains strong working relationships with
management team and encourages teamwork and collaboration;
cultivates an inclusive community culture. Supervises, directs, and
motivates community management while empowering department leaders
to supervise, direct, and motivate staff; ensures department
leaders proactively recognize and solve issues. Holds department
leaders accountable for department performance. Provides assistance
to leaders and staff as needed. Works with department leaders to
ensure community maintains appropriate staffing levels to meet the
needs of residents and in accordance with applicable legal
requirements.
- Encourages and supports department leaders to attract, develop,
engage, and retain associates in accordance with Company policies.
Understands the community's staffing needs and is responsible for
overseeing the recruiting and onboarding process; ensures
associates are appropriately trained and developed to meet the
needs of residents. In consultation with department leaders,
reviews promotions, development plans, disciplinary actions, and
termination decisions to ensure consistency in the selection and
retention of quality associates. Works with department leaders to
analyze trends and implement strategies to reduce turnover and
increase retention.
- Builds high degree of resident satisfaction and retention. Is
responsible for maintaining positive resident relations and is
accessible and approachable to residents and their families.
Empowers community management to proactively solve resident
problems and resolve issues. Works with appropriate department
leaders to leverage satisfied residents and families to grow
community occupancy and to execute renewal program with existing
residents. Partners with Resident Council as necessary. Works with
community management to administer resident satisfaction and other
surveys and to create action plans to address opportunities for
improvement in resident satisfaction, experience, and
engagement.
- For assisted living or memory care communities, creates and
maintains collaborative relationship with community clinical
leader(s) to ensure community's care and services are appropriate
to meet the needs of residents. Oversees resident services
including the admission process, healthcare management, and
maintenance of resident documentation to ensure high quality
services and compliance with Company policy and applicable legal
requirements. Empowers department leaders to demonstrate the same
for their respected area. Ensures clinical leader(s) conduct
service plan reviews, consistent with applicable legal
requirements, with resident families to maintain the personal
dignity of residents.
- Demonstrates a high degree of financial acumen as it relates to
community operations. Analyzes, develops, and executes annual
operating and capital budgets; works to meet or exceed budgeted
revenue, profitability, and occupancy goals. Works with department
leaders and district team to proactively create plans to overcome
unanticipated expenses or revenue shortfalls. Continually explores
means of revenue enhancement and expense reduction, while meeting
the needs of residents and adhering to Company policies and
applicable regulations.
- Identifies and builds positive relationships with local
influencers and professionals to raise community profile. Becomes
active in social and civic affairs of the local community that
align with the Company's mission. Represents the community and the
Company to governmental agencies (as appropriate), professional
organizations, community groups, and other appropriate public
agencies and groups.
- Works with maintenance and other appropriate department leaders
to ensure buildings, grounds, and property are up to Company
standards; engages in active oversight of preventative maintenance
systems and programs and frequent inspections that meet Company
standards of excellence.
- Enforces current Company policies and procedures. Maintains
applicable licenses in accordance with Company, Federal, State, and
local requirements.This job description represents an overview of
